Active Plots

April, 2007 -- Current Events


  • An attempt at peace between officials is graciously provided by Madame Cambree Swinton when she hostesses area nobles for an evening Tea Party. Tensions merely increase, however.
  • Rumours are dispersed, implicating foreign cutthroats in the deaths of the thirteen Militia members. The remaining detainees are soon executed in a manner consistent with this rumour. -- Carnath-Emory 12:49, 21 April 2007 (PDT)
  • A minor conflict between Brotherhood members and some twenty men of the Myrken Militia escalates swiftly into violence, upon the sudden murder of Brother Swentin Jacobs. It concludes with the death of thirteen of the Militia, the detaining of eight more, and a report sent to the desk of the Brotherhood's commander, Aeryn Karolinger. -- Carnath-Emory 12:49, 21 April 2007 (PDT)
  • Twenty men were found slaughtered in Myrkentown, approximately one half-mile from the marketplace. Several of the slain match the description of known highwaymen and other violent criminals. A sword of excellent quality and apparent foreign make was left at the scene. --146.82.111.234 13:33, 15 April 2007 (PDT)
  • The Myrkentown Tea House is called upon for use as shelter for victims of dangerous rioting, which has rendered the business closed temporarily. Staff and help is limited, and medical help is in demand, as they try to treat those who suffer with injuries. Governor Altias Bromn has helped to increase security for the small building. Meanwhile, The Rememdium Edificium attempts to save more lives with their own batch of hacked and beaten townsfolk.
